Steps to Storing Fresh Shell Eggs

Storing your fresh shell eggs properly can guarantee they stay tasty and safe to eat for as long as possible. First off, avoid washing those eggs before you put them away! The natural film on the eggs acts as a barrier against bacteria. Next, select a cool, dry location in your refrigerator. Avoid storing eggs in the door, as temperatures there fluctuate more often than in other parts of the fridge.

A good tip of thumb is to store eggs pointy-end down in a carton or container. This helps to keep the yolk centered and stops it from getting damaged.
